Abstract
Neutron, γ and Mössbauer spectroscopy were used to study the possibility of cold nuclear fusion in Fe90Zr10 amorphous ribbon having high hydrogen absorbing ability. No significant changes in the neutron and in the γ spectra were found at deuterization performed electrochemically at different cathodic potentials. The observed differences between the Mössbauer spectra of samples deuterized in air and in nitrogen atmosphere can be explained by decrease of deuterium uptake as well as by a small heat effect due to reaction of hydrogen with oxygen dissolved in water in the case of electrolysis carried out in air.
